Steering Rack on the 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er: What You Need to Know

The 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er is a popular compact car that has stood the test of time for many Aussie drivers. When it comes to steering components on this vehicle, the steering rack plays a crucial role. Unlike some older or specialty vehicles that might use different steering mechanisms, the 2002 Lancer definitely uses a steering rack as part of its standard steering system.

So, what exactly is a steering rack? The steering rack is a component of the rack and pinion steering system, which is the most common steering mechanism found in modern cars, including the 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er. It converts the rotational motion of the steering wheel into the linear motion needed to turn the wheels. When the driver turns the steering wheel, the pinion gear at the end of the steering column engages with the teeth on the rack. This rack moves side to side, pushing or pulling the tie rods that turn the wheels left or right.

One of the key benefits of a steering rack is the precision and direct feedback it offers. Unlike older steering systems such as recirculating ball setups, rack and pinion systems like the one on the Lancer are more responsive and provide better handling, making daily driving a more comfortable and safe experience. Also, the compact design of the steering rack helps save space and reduces weight compared to some other options, a win for fuel efficiency and balance.

Given this importance, it's essential to keep the steering rack in good working order. Over time, the steering rack can wear out or sustain damage, especially if the vehicle frequently hits potholes or rough terrain, which is quite common on Australian roads. As the component wears, drivers might notice various signs such as a loose or "play" feeling in the steering wheel, uneven or stiff steering, or strange noises when turning the wheel. Leaks of power steering fluid can also be an indicator if the steering rack is equipped with hydraulic assistance.

Maintaining and replacing the steering rack on a 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er should be part of regular servicing for this vehicle. Here are some key points to keep in mind:

  • Regular inspections: During routine servicing, mechanics should check the steering rack and associated parts like tie rods, boots, and joints for wear, damage, or leaks. Early detection of issues can prevent bigger repairs later on.
  • Power steering fluid upkeep: If the Lancer has hydraulic power steering, keeping the fluid at the right level and clean is vital. Contaminated or low fluid can accelerate wear inside the steering rack.
  • Protective boots: The rubber boots on each end of the steering rack protect the internal components from dust, dirt, and moisture. Damaged boots need to be replaced straight away to avoid rack failure.

If the steering rack does need replacing, it's important to choose a quality part that fits the 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er's specifications precisely. A poor quality or incorrect replacement part can cause poor handling, safety risks, and even additional wear on the suspension components. Installation should always be performed by a qualified technician to ensure the alignment and calibration of the steering system are maintained correctly after the swap.

For those who enjoy DIY maintenance, note that replacing a steering rack can be a moderately challenging job. It involves working under the car, disconnecting steering linkages, removing mounts, and ensuring the new rack is correctly positioned and aligned. After replacement, a wheel alignment is a must to avoid uneven tyre wear and ensure the vehicle tracks straight.

Finally, while many parts of a car can be repaired independently, the steering system is critical for safety, so timely maintenance and professional attention are a must. Keeping the steering rack in top shape helps the 2002 Mitsubishi Lancer stay nimble on the road, comfortable to drive, and, most importantly, safe for the driver and passengers.
